我想在Oracle的表中插入一行。 Numeric中的一个字段,我希望它为null,但是当它插入我的数据库时,我看到一个零“0”。这种情况只发生在几乎没有机器的情况下。可能是什么问题?
感谢。
答案 0 :(得分:0)
可能是您的客户端程序将NULL
值显示为零。
试试这个:
SELECT your_numeric_column
FROM your_table
WHERE your_numeric_column IS NULL
如果你看到一堆零,你就会知道那些机器上的客户端程序将NULL显示为零。